Rebuilding Medical Infrastructure:
Background and History
1. 1950’s-1960’s: One of the ‘Jewels’ of the Middle East
2. 1970’s: Political Unrest
3. 1980’s: War with Iran
4. 1990’s: Desert Storm and Sanctions
Rebuilding Medical Infrastructure:
Iraq Today
1. Economic Upheaval
2. Very few functioning hospitals
3. High physician/patient ration
4. Lack of Bio-Medical technology
5. Destroyed Infrastructure
